Recently Sold Items

  • Make Your Own Little Elephant In A Little Craft Box

    Make Your Own Little Elepha...

    The Little Craft Box Company

    £5.50

    Love this item
  • Make Your Own Little Red Dog In A Little Craft Box

    Make Your Own Little Red Do...

    The Little Craft Box Company

    £5.50

    Love this item